Chandler Macleod is recruiting on behalf of our client for an experienced APS6 Senior Advisor – People & Performance to join a dynamic People Services team on a contract opportunity for up to 12 months.
This is an excellent opportunity for an experienced HR professional who thrives in complex environments and enjoys partnering with leaders to deliver practical, contemporary people solutions. The successful candidate will provide trusted advice on a broad range of workforce matters, including employee relations, performance management, workplace investigations, conflict resolution and policy interpretation.
About the Role As the APS6 Senior Advisor – People & Performance, you will work closely with managers and employees to provide specialist HR guidance and support across a range of people-related matters. You will play a key role in managing sensitive cases, enhancing leadership capability and contributing to continuous improvement initiatives across People Services.
Key Responsibilities
  • Provide specialist HR advice and guidance, including interpretation and application of enterprise agreements, legislation, policies and procedures.
  • Manage complex employee relations matters, including performance management, misconduct, grievances, complaints and workplace conflict.
  • Conduct workplace enquiries, reviews and investigations, including the preparation of reports and recommendations.
  • Build strong stakeholder relationships and deliver high-quality, client-focused HR services.
  • Support leaders through coaching, training and guidance on performance and behavioural matters.
  • Prepare professional briefings, correspondence and reports, including responses to reviews of action.
  • Contribute to the ongoing improvement of HR systems, processes and service delivery.
  • Maintain current knowledge of APS employment frameworks, industrial relations developments and contemporary HR practices.
